Aerospace Industrial Development Corporation (AIDC) is a flagship enterprise of Taiwan’s major aerospace industry. Since its founding, its Engine Business Division has supplied critical engine-related components to countries around the world, laying a solid foundation for Taiwan’s engine industry.
For AIDC’s three core units, R&D, production, and quality, customer requirements call for a committed level of quality assurance and control over R&D failures. Managing quality-related disputes and accountability, as well as the failure modes and supply of R&D products, demands a systematic way to provide the relevant documentation and controls. To this end, AIDC adopted MiDFUN’s FMEA and SPC systems.
Under failure mode management, the company’s development unit can effectively organize the failure modes of each engine component under development, and correspondingly
produce the QC-PLAN that needs to be controlled. The production unit can then use this QC-PLAN as the template for controlling on-site failures. Through the SPC system’s data collection and its response to abnormal failure behavior in production, the data is further pushed to FMEA for process failure management. Its benefits make it possible to define reasonable specification standards and accountability for standards that are unclear or ambiguous and for unreasonable aspects of the manufacturing process, while quality management personnel and the manufacturing unit also gain a standard against which quality disputes can be judged.
